Evidence-Based Nursing (3cr)

Course unit code: SHO1B3

General information


Credits
3 cr

Objective

Students understand the concept and role of evidence-based nursing in health and social services. They understand the role of nurses in evidence-based practice and are committed to their role. Students actively seek and use scientific knowledge in various nursing duties and decision-making and in their Bachelor's Thesis. They understand the importance of uniform practices and act accordingly. Students seek information from health science databases. They know how to define nursing needs and how to plan, implement and evaluate nursing in accordance with the nursing process. Students know how to use nursing scientific knowledge in decision-making and are motivated to pursue evidence-based practice.

Content

The concept and goals of evidence-based practice. The most important health science databases and sources of summarised information. Defining nursing needs and planning, implementation and evaluation of nursing. Nursing science and its central concepts. Nursing science as a knowledge foundation for nursing practice and education.

Teaching methods

Introductory lectures and concept analysis. Evaluation of research articles. Case studies. Seminar. Online learning. Independent study.
